OBIT:

Services for Harker H. Lee, 54-year-old pioneer resident of Oklahoma City, who died early Sunday in a Kansas City hospital following a brief illness, will be conducted from the Hahn Funeral Home at 11 a.m. Tuesday by Rev. John Abernathy. Burial will be in Fairlawn Cemetery.

Lee, who lived here until 12 years ago, was associated with his brothers, Oscar G. Lee and Harley Lee in the management of the old Lee-Huckins Hotel and other holdings here in the early days. Since the death of Oscar Lee, he had been active with Harley Lee in the management of the Lee holdings here and near Kansas City.

Lee came to Oklahoma in 1889 with his parents, who settled at Kingfisher, moved to Oklahoma City in 1904. While here he was a member of the Methodist Church and the Chamber of Commerce and was connected with various civic activities.

He is survived by his wife and a daughter, Adelaide, and his brother Harley Lee, all of Kansas City; and a sister, Mrs. A. E. Bracken, Kingfisher.

The Daily Oklahoman, November 26, 1934

Funeral services for Harker H. Lee, 612 W. 59th Terrace, who passed away Sunday, age 55 years, will be held Tuesday morning, 10:30 o'clock, from the Hahn Funeral Home, Oklahoma City, Oklahoma. Interment Fairlawn Cemetery, Oklahoma City, Oklahoma. Survivors: wife, Mrs. Abbey Lee; daughter, Miss Adelaide Lee, brother, Harley E. Lee, sister, Mrs. Nellie Bracken; Miss Marie Bracken, both of Kingfisher, Oklahoma; nephew George L. Bracken.
